Latest Patents

One of his latest patents is a mounting device designed for removably mounting an accessory on a camera. This innovative mounting device features a member molded from plastic in one piece, which includes eaves-like portions that overhang in opposite directions. These portions intersect perpendicularly to the mounting direction of the accessory, creating a generally T-shaped cross-section. The design includes a groove that runs in the mounting direction, allowing for precise positioning of the accessory relative to the camera. The groove is narrower at the front end than at the back end, facilitating the insertion of the accessory while ensuring a secure fit.
